Using light, quick brush strokes, begin dry brushing your piece. You don’t want to apply too much paint, so make sure your brush is quite dry, and your brush strokes are gentle. If you find you’ve applied too much in a certain area, you can use a damp cloth to remove the paint right away.Click to see full answer. People also ask, what kind of paint do you use for dry brushing?The drybrush technique can be achieved with both water-based and oil-based media. With water-based media such as inks, acrylic paints, tempera paints or watercolor paints, the brush should be dry or squeezed dry of all water. The brush should then be loaded with paint that is highly viscous or thick.Likewise, what are the benefits of dry brushing? Dry brushing is a coloring technique used to finish any surface in an uneven way that creates irregularity associated with aged materials. To dry brush, dip the brush into the paint then wipe all the paint from the exterior or the brush by dragging it across the edge of the paint reservoir.How do you fix dry paint?
